The PSI Woodworking PKM-BL Screw-On Pen Mandrel is a precision tool designed for pen enthusiasts. It features a 1" x 8TPI screw-on design, includes essential components like 7mm bushings and a drill bit, and is made from durable metal. Weighing just 10.2 ounces, this mandrel is both lightweight and easy to handle, making it a must-have for any woodworking project. With a 2-year warranty under normal use, you can craft with confidence.

It WILL work in a three jaw chuck
I asked the question about this working in a three jaw chuck. The answers I received made no sense, so I ordered one to find out. The outside of the end designed to screw onto the lathe spindle is machined round and chucks up just fine.I don't have a wood lathe but I do have a small metal lathe and only wanted to do a few items, so this worked out well for me. I didn't have to buy another lathe.To those who answered my question, I appreciate your answers and your concern for my safety. Maybe you didn't understand the question, or I didn't ask it clearly, but your concerns were unfounded. Maybe it wouldn't work in a three jaw chuck designed for a wood lathe, but it works in a metal lathe chuck.As for the mandrel itself, it worked well. Once tightened in the chuck the opposite end aligned perfectly with the live center in the tailstock. Brass tubes and bushings fit the rod. Works great. Recommended.

if you have an older sears lathe that has a 5/8" arbor instead of a drive center on the headstock this is exactly what you need. Works perfectly even with a dead center on the tailstock (grease). Perfectly accurate with no wobble at all, 7 nice steel bushings. Turning some real nice pens with this
